I searched the error database; I found this link is the closest one Error (175001): The Fitter cannot place 1 HSSI_PMA_TX_CGB, which is... (intel.com) Description You may see this error when using the Arria ® 10 device, Native PHY IP in PIPE mode. This is error is due to a mismatch between bonding master setting and physical transceiver channel placement. Resolution To fix this problem modify the bonding master setting in Native PHY IP to match transceiver channel placement. The bonding master should be in physical channel CH1 or CH4. For example, if the following x4 PIPE transceiver channel placement is used, the bonding master is 1.
